Chocolate Sheet Cake Recipe

Ingredients:

1 1/4 Cups Butter
1/2 Cup cocoa
1 Cup Water
2 Cups flour
1 1/2 Cups Brown Sugar
1 Teaspoon Baking soda
1 Teaspoon Cinnamon
1/2 Teaspoon Salt
1 14 oz can Eagle Brand Milk
2 Eggs
1 Teaspoon Vanilla
1 Cup confectioner's sugar
1 Cup Nuts, Chopped

Directions:

1. Preheat oven to 350'.
2. In small saucepan melt 1 cup butter,
3. stir in ¼ cup cocoa
4. then water
5. Bring to a boil; remove from heat
6. In large mixing bowl combine flour, brown sugar, baking soda, cinnamon and salt
7. Add cocoa mixture and beat well
8. Stir in 1/3 cup condensed milk, eggs and vanilla
9. Pour into a greased jelly roll pan.
10. Bake 15 minutes or until cake springs back when lightly touched
11. In small saucepan melt remaining butter
12. stir in remaining 1/4 cup cocoa and condensed milk.
13. Stir in confectionery sugar and nuts
14. Spread on warm cake.
